How does Perera Painting & Remodeling handle surface preparation before painting?

The team prioritizes thorough prep work over rushing to apply paint. Asad Zaidi observed they spent "about 3/4 of the time prepping the job - scraping, patching, priming" before any paint touched the walls. Tim noted "all the lines and transitions are flawless" after having baseboards, doors, and trim completed. This preparation-first approach explains why customers describe results as looking "brand new."

Can Perera Painting & Remodeling help prepare a home to sell quickly?

Multiple customers hired them for pre-sale preparation with impressive results. Mark McKinney's townhome "sold in as little as 5 days" after they painted walls and the garage floor. Tim had them paint, refinish a 31-year-old shower, pressure wash, and replace fencing to get his home market-ready. Suparna Shaligram hired Humberto "to paint our home to get it ready to sell" and praised the results.

Does Perera Painting & Remodeling handle work beyond standard painting?

Far beyond it. Tim's single project included wall painting, baseboard and trim work, a "refinished 31 year old master bath shower," pressure washing, and fence replacement. Nicholas S. had them change "almost all of the ceiling lights and fans" plus light switches and outlets during painting. The father-son team handles crown molding, wainscoting, flooring, and tile work alongside painting services.

How the Chooz Score Works

The Chooz Score is a 100-point rating based on four core pillars:

  • Platform reviews & ratings from sources such as Google, Facebook, Yelp, Angi, BBB, and others
  • Review quality & engagement, including depth of customer feedback, photos, and how the company responds to reviews
  • Website and digital presence, which helps indicate professionalism, transparency, and communication quality
  • Business authority & operations, including years in business, licensing, insurance, and other operational standards

Each contractor is evaluated using the same framework nationwide, and the score reflects Perera Painting & Remodeling’s performance within its local market.
